I booked a land tour and a boat tour to explore the island and both exemplified the openness and warmth of everyone I met. The boat tour was so incredibly worth it (booked from the beach hut) and had the perfect mix of sail, swim and see to explore the parts of the island only traversable by water. The land tour highlighted the people, produce and geography of Rhodes- well worth the views and early rise! The reception staff helped me navigate to Rhodes city by bus for a self guided ramble of the new and old towns, far easier than a drive in a rented car or taxi.
